New exact solutions of the (2 + 1)-dimensional breaking soliton system via an extended mapping method
Creators
- 1. Department of Physics, Zhejiang Lishui University, Lishui 323000 (China)
Description
By means of an extended mapping method and a variable separation method, a series of solitary wave solutions, periodic wave solutions and variable separation solutions to the (2 + 1)-dimensional breaking soliton system is derived.
